Author: Clare Rossiter
After her father's death, Perditta Fox, goddaughter of Elizabeth I, is forced to live with her uncle. Cold and tyrannical, he is determined to let nothing stand in the way of his treacherous plot to put Mary Stuart on the throne of England. Perditta, loyal to her Queen, must find a way to thwart this plot and in so doing comes to a head-on c...  more »
